下列进程状态的转换下,不正确的一项是______ 。A.就绪→运行B.运行→就绪C.就绪→等待D.等待→就绪

题目

下列进程状态的转换下,不正确的一项是______ 。

A.就绪→运行

B.运行→就绪

C.就绪→等待

D.等待→就绪

参考答案和解析
正确答案:C
解析:进程的三个状态间的转换如下。就绪→运行:就绪状态的某进程被进程调度程序选中时,被选中进程由就绪态变为运行态。运行→等待:运行态的进程由于等待事件发生而转向等待状态。等待→就绪:处于等待状态的进程因等待事件发生而变为就绪状态。运行→就绪:处于运行状态的进程因时间片用完了而变为就绪状态。不可能发生的状态是:就绪→等待,等待→运行。
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

下列的进程状态变化中,可能发生的是()

A.运行→就绪

B.运行→等待

C.等待→运行

D.等待→就绪

E.就绪→运行


运行→就绪;运行→等待;等待→就绪;就绪→运行

第2题:

下列进程状态的转换中,不可能发生的是()。

A.等待--->运行

B.运行--->就绪

C.就绪--->运行

D.等待--->就绪


等待 à 运行

第3题:

若计算机系统中的进程在“就绪”、“运行”和“等待”3种状态之间转换,进程不可能出现______的状态转换。

A.“就绪”→“运行”
B.“运行”→“就绪”
C.“运行”→“等待”
D.“就绪”→“等待”

答案:D
解析:
进程的基本状态有就绪、运行和等待3种。等待态是指一个进程由于某种原因不具备运行条件时所处的状态,这时它必须等待,引起等待的条件一旦消失,进程便具备了运行的条件,状态转变为就绪态。就绪态是指一个进程具备了运行的条件,但由于没有占有处理机而不能运行所处的状态,一旦处于就绪态的进程轮到该进程占有处理的时间片或处理机空闲,其状态就转变为运行态,投入运行。运行态是指一个进程正占用着处理机时的状态,这时,处理机正在执行该进程的程序,运行过程中进程会因时间片已到等非资源请求原因退出运行转变为就绪态,因资源请求原因而不具备运行条件时,该进程的状态就要转变为阻塞态。三者间的转换如图1-3所示。

由图1-3可知,没有“就绪→等待”的转换。

第4题:

下列进程状态的转换中,哪一个是不正确的?

A.就绪运行

B.运行就绪

C.就绪等待

D.等待就绪


正确答案:C
解析:在上述4种转换中,就绪→等待这种转换不存在,所以是不正确的。

第5题:

若计算机系统中的进程在“就绪”、“运行”和“等待”三种状态之间转换,进程不可能出现______的状态转换。

A.“就绪”→“运行”

B.“运行”→“就绪”

C.“运行”→“等待”

D.“就绪”→“等待”


正确答案:D
解析:在多道程序系统中,进程的运行是走走停停,在处理器上交替运行,状态也不断地发生变化,因此进程一般有运行、就绪和阻塞(等待)3种基本状态。①运行态是指一个进程正占用着处理机时的状态。这时,处理机正在执行该进程的程序,运行过程中,进程会因时间片已到等非资源请求原因而退出运行状态,转变为就绪态,如果因为资源请求原因不具备运行条件,就会进入等待态。②就绪态是指一个进程具备了进程的条件,但由于没有占有处理机而不能运行所处的状态。一旦处于就绪态的进程轮到了该进程占有处理的时间片,或者处理机空闲,其状态就转变为运行态,投入运行。③等待态是指一个进程由于某种原因不具备运行条件时所处的状态,这时,它必须等待,因为等待的条件一旦消失,进程便具备了运行的条件,状态转变为就绪态。图2-1显示了进程基本状态及其转换,也称三态模型。由此可见,只有“就绪”→“等待”不可能出现,故应该选择D。

第6题:

下列进程状态的转换下,不正确的一项是()

A.就绪一运行

B.运行一就绪

C.就绪一等待

D.等待一就绪


正确答案:C
进程的3个状态间的转换如下。就绪一运行:就绪状态的某进程被进程调度程序选中时,被选中进程由就绪态变为运行态。运行一等待:运行态的进程由于等待事件发生而转向等待状杰。等待一就绪:处于等待状态的进程因等待事件发生而变为就绪状态。运行一就绪:处于运行状态的进程因时间片用完了而变为就绪状态。不可能发生的状态:就绪一等待,等待一运行。

第7题:

若计算机系统中的进程在“就绪”、“运行”和“等待”3种状态之间转换,进程不可能出现______的状态转换。

A.“就绪”→“运行”

B.“运行”→“就绪”

C.“运行”→“等待”

D.“就绪”→“等待”


正确答案:D
解析:进程的基本状态有就绪、运行和等待3种。等待态是指一个进程由于某种原因不具备运行条件时所处的状态,这时它必须等待,引起等待的条件一旦消失,进程便具备了运行的条件,状态转变为就绪态。就绪态是指一个进程具备了运行的条件,但由于没有占有处理机而不能运行所处的状态,一旦处于就绪态的进程轮到该进程占有处理的时间片或处理机空闲,其状态就转变为运行态,投入运行。运行态是指一个进程正占用着处理机时的状态,这时,处理机正在执行该进程的程序,运行过程中进程会因时间片已到等非资源请求原因退出运行转变为就绪态,因资源请求原因而不具备运行条件时,该进程的状态就要转变为阻塞态。三者间的转换如图1-3所示。

由图1-3可知,没有“就绪→等待”的转换。

第8题:

如下的进程状态转换过程哪个是不正确的? ( )

A.就绪→运行

B.运行→就绪

C.就绪→等待

D.等待→就绪


正确答案:C
解析:90、58、55、39、38、18、150、160、184利用最短寻道时间优先算法,从第100道开始,首先访问第90道,然后第58、55、39、38、18、150、160、184道,寻道长度依.次为10、32、3、16、1、20、132、10、24,平均寻道长度就为27.5。

第9题:

下列进程状态的转换中,哪一个是不正确的?

A.就绪→运行

B.运行→就绪

C.就绪→等待

D.等待→就绪


正确答案:C
解析:在上述4种转换中,就绪→等待这种转换不存在,所以是不正确的。